Paper is recycled into new paper products, boxboard, the paper cover for drywall, moulded paper egg cartons and insulation.

Accepted Materials
-
Newspapers, inserts and flyers
-
Magazines and catalogues
-
Telephone books and other directories
-
Writing and home office paper, paper envelopes, and notepads
-
Paper gift wrap and greeting cards
-
Single-use paper party décor (e.g., paper pennants, paper globes and ornaments, etc.)
-
Shredded paper (set shredded paper out for collection in a paper bag or small box and place in your paper collection container)

Not Accepted
-
Hardcover or paperback books (donate or sell)
-
Paper towels, napkins, tissues
-
Non-paper gift wrap and foil gift wrap
-
Padded envelopes
-
Ribbons or bows
-
Musical greeting cards with batteries (contact the Recycling Council of BC for battery and e-waste recycling options)
-
Rubber bands
-
Plastic bags used to cover newspapers/flyers (recycle at a Recycle BC depot)
